The outage occurred July 19, 2024, with millions of Windows systems failing and showing the infamous blue screen of death Flights were cancelled, payment systems were disrupted and news broadcasters went off air

On 18 July, the Azure platform had an outage that blocked some companies' access to their storage and to Microsoft 365 applications in Azure's Central United States region July 2021 - a software update from Akamai technologies (whose servers handle over 30% of global web traffic) led to a major outage which impacted services run by UPS, AT&T, Airbnb, and the PlayStation Network. On 19 July 2024, CrowdStrike released a Falcon content update for Microsoft Windows hosts, with a defect that caused systems to crash
